Difference between Threatening and Minacious

What is the difference between Threatening and Minacious?

Threatening as an adjective is presenting a threat; menacing; frightening. while Minacious as an adjective is of a threatening or menacing character.

Threatening

Part of speech: verb

Definition: To make a threat against someone; to use threats.

Part of speech: adjective

Definition: Presenting a threat; menacing; frightening.

Example sentence: Though beauty gives you a weird sense of entitlement, it's rather frightening and threatening to have others ascribe such importance to something you know you're just renting for a while.

Minacious

Part of speech: adjective

Definition: Of a threatening or menacing character.
